The Power of Nostalgia

Nostalgia plays a pivotal role in gaming, as players often long for experiences that defined their earlier gaming years. Assassin's Creed Black Flag, originally released in 2013, was a fan favorite, known for its immersive pirate adventures and stunning visuals. The remastered version not only revives this beloved title but enhances it using modern technology, making it an attractive option for both returning players and newcomers.

Microtransactions and Consumer Reactions

Despite the positive reception, concerns have emerged regarding the introduction of microtransactions in the game. Ubisoft has defended this decision, stating that it enhances player engagement without detracting from the core experience. However, fan reactions have been mixed, prompting discussions about the balance between monetization and player satisfaction in the gaming community.
